Output 6414c14eee4dd919fcdeb786bbb1facadebfba583b0e1a897f46a190c008630e:0

value
3389538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21854bc53c78c113ff6793e13d9eb8a8015a8089 OP_EQUALVERIFY OP_CHECKSIG
address
144Eyu3fjoxQXE7gGsAgNDxCjg8dvPYwSA
transaction
6414c14eee4dd919fcdeb786bbb1facadebfba583b0e1a897f46a190c008630e
spent
true